The Cellulose Fibers market refers to the sector that involves the production, distribution, and utilization of fibers derived from natural cellulose sources such as wood, cotton, and other plant-based materials. These fibers, which can be regenerated into usable forms such as yarns, fabrics, or nonwoven materials, are valued for their sustainability and biodegradability.
Key components of this market include the raw materials (e.g., wood pulp, agricultural waste), the processes for extracting and converting cellulose into fibers, and the end products such as textiles, fabrics, and specialty applications. Related terms include Lyocell, Viscose, and Acetate fibers, which represent different types of regenerated cellulose fibers. These fibers are widely used in the textile industry for producing clothing and home goods, as well as in industrial applications such as automotive parts and medical products.
By Type
The Cellulose Fibers market can be segmented by the type of fiber, with the most common categories being:
Viscose Fibers: One of the oldest and most widely used types, viscose fibers are made from regenerated cellulose and used in textiles and clothing.
Lyocell Fibers: A newer and more eco-friendly alternative, Lyocell fibers are produced using a solvent spinning process that minimizes waste and is considered environmentally safer.
Acetate Fibers: These fibers are derived from cellulose and have unique properties, such as a lustrous finish and resistance to wrinkles, making them popular in high-end textiles.
Each type of cellulose fiber has unique properties that cater to different consumer needs and industrial applications. The demand for Lyocell and Viscose fibers, for example, is particularly high in the fashion industry due to their softness and biodegradability.

Despite its growth potential, the cellulose fibers market faces several challenges:
High Initial Costs: The production of cellulose fibers, particularly Lyocell, can be expensive, with high capital investment required for setting up specialized manufacturing facilities.
Geographic Limitations: While the raw materials for cellulose fibers are abundant in certain regions, the distribution and production capabilities are often concentrated in specific geographic areas, limiting market access in other regions.
Competition with Synthetic Fibers: Synthetic fibers like polyester and nylon are still more cost-effective and easier to produce, presenting a challenge for the widespread adoption of cellulose fibers in mass-market products.
